You don't want to take something with iron and calcium together, as they inhibit the absorption of each other. And if you're taking Vitamin C (or any other separate supplements), yes, you should take them apart from your multi.
As for fish oil, it doesn't matter.

I believe relative absorption of Vitamin C for example is better with smaller doses. So on a percentage scale, 500mg would have greater relative absorption than 1000mg. That's how I've always understood it.

Because there's evidence that a proportion of EFA's get used for energy (which I suppose is fairly obvious actually), I try and remember to take fish oils alongside a meal containing fat - the idea being that the EFA's get to do what I want them to, as opposed to simply being a source of energy.
Can't hurt, anyway.
